Job Title: Warehouse Assistant
Salary: Starting at £14.00/hour. All employees benefit from an end of year bonus, depending on annual profitability.
Location: Heathhall, Dumfries
Hours: Part-time (9-2 potentially with some flexibility, Monday to Friday) and will require working one Saturday every four weeks. Saturdays can either be taken in lieu or paid at the standard rate in addition to normal hours, depending on employee preference.
We would like this to become a permanent, full-time position for the right person; however, there will be an initial probation period of six months. The right person would move up to full-time hours (9-5) in September 2025. A full-time position would involve a wage rise to £16.00 per hour.
About us:
The Wood Fuel Co-operative is a small, family-run business, providing high quality wood fuel to customers across the UK. We run a retail shop in Dumfries which serves local customers, and we have an online shop serving customers across the UK. Orders placed on our website are prepared in our pack & dispatch department, then loaded onto lorries for distribution across the UK.
Roles and Responsibilities:
· Your primary responsibility will be working in our pack & dispatch department, building pallets of wood fuel for national dispatch. This is a physically demanding job, which involves handling packs of product weighing between 5kg – 25kg. It requires great care and attention to ensure orders go out correctly. Manual handling training will be provided.
· Driving a forklift will be a major part of your job; previous experience of this is an advantage but we will provide training.
· You will also be responsible for making some local deliveries using our 3.5ton delivery vans, delivering pallets of wood fuel to our local customers. This involves handballing off full pallets of 10-25kg packs of wood fuel and carrying them to the customer’s fuel store, so you must be physically fit and strong. You will need a clean, current driving license.
· As part of a small team, your role will be varied and will also involve serving customers, answering the phone and assisting with other tasks, as required.
· It will be necessary to do housekeeping such as keeping the yard clean and organised, and ensuring the shop and packing department are tidy and safe.
Key requirements:
· Good physical strength for manual handling; you may be handling several tonnes of product every day
· Good communication skills; we pride ourselves on our reputation for excellent customer service. You will need to be polite, friendly and willing to take time and effort to ensure customers have the best possible experience with us.
· Clean, current driving license
· Flexibility and willingness to work in a wide variety of roles as part of a small, busy team
Beneficial but not essential:
· Forklift experience
· Customer service experience
